Understanding Distribution Center Implementation Offerings
Warehouse installation services encompass a range of specialized activities designed to set up and optimize storage systems within a facility. These offerings usually involve the design, arrangement, and construction of storage shelves, racking structures, and other critical warehouse fixtures. Professionals in this field assess the unique needs of each warehouse, taking into account factors such as inventory types, space constraints, and operational workflows.
In addition, warehouse installation services involve the careful integration of technology, including inventory management systems and automated solutions, to boost efficiency. The process may also encompass the installation of safety features and compliance measures, ensuring that all systems adhere to regulatory standards. By utilizing skilled technicians, these services strive to create a efficient storage environment that maximizes space utilization. In the end, effective warehouse installation creates the groundwork for improved accessibility and organization, essential for maintaining operational efficiency in any warehousing operation.

Key Elements of Warehouse Systems
Well-designed warehouse systems are founded on several essential components that work collectively to improve overall operations and productivity. At the core is the layout, which dictates the flow of goods and accessibility of inventory. A well-designed layout reduces travel time and maximizes space utilization. Storage solutions, such as pallet racks and shelving units, are vital for arranging products systematically.
Additionally, inventory management systems are crucial for tracking stock levels, facilitating replenishment, and minimizing errors. Suitable material handling equipment, including forklifts and conveyor systems, guarantees safe and efficient movement of goods.
Furthermore, protective protocols and equipment systems, including fire suppression systems and personal protective gear, are required to safeguard employees and assets. Lastly, efficient communication tools, such as radios and digital displays, strengthen coordination among staff. Collectively, these components build a solid warehouse system that fosters efficiency and productivity, finally supporting an organization's operational goals.
How Automation Impacts Warehouse Efficiency
Automation greatly enhances warehouse efficiency by improving operations and cutting down on manual labor. By implementing automated systems, warehouses can enhance inventory management, boost order fulfillment, and reduce errors. Advanced technologies such as robotic picking systems, conveyor belts, and automated storage and retrieval systems enable faster read here processing and movement of goods.
Furthermore, automation provides real-time data tracking, providing accurate inventory levels and improved decision-making. With integrated software solutions, warehouses can examine performance metrics, identify bottlenecks, and optimize operations appropriately.
Moreover, automation helps reduce operational costs by reducing labor expenses and reducing the risk of injuries associated with manual handling. It also empowers staff to focus on more strategic tasks that need human judgment, thus fostering a more productive work environment. All in all, the adoption of automation in warehouse operations leads to significant improvements in efficiency, productivity, and overall competitiveness in the market.

How Much Time Does a Standard Warehouse Installation Project Require?
A typical warehouse installation project typically requires between several weeks to a few months, depending on factors such as specific requirements, size, and complexity. Effective planning and organization can significantly impact the complete schedule.
What Does Warehouse Installation Service Cost on Average?
Average pricing for warehouse installation services usually falls between $10,000 and $100,000, depending on factors such as the project's scope, intricacy, and particular needs, determining overall pricing and available options for clients.
Do You Need Permits for Warehouse Installation?
Yes, permits are typically needed for warehouse installation, varying by location and project scope. Regional laws may demand building permits, zoning approvals, and safety inspections to guarantee compliance with building regulations and operational protocols.
What Is the Ideal Schedule for Updating or Maintaining Warehouse Systems?
Warehouse systems need to be maintained or updated annually at minimum, with more frequent assessments recommended based on usage and operational demands. Regular maintenance ensures peak performance, prolongs equipment service life, and elevates overall safety and efficiency.
